Similar movies
Railway Station
A Postcard from Pyongyang
Mystery of the Nile
Morocco from Above
Trip to Asia: The Quest for Harmony
Namaste Nepal
Lost Worlds: Life in the Balance
The Greatest Places
Grand Canyon: The Hidden Secrets
America Unchained
6DAYS